Software Engineer, Backend - Blockchain Platform

📍 World
CAD 149,500 per year
MIDDLE
✅ Remote

SCRAPED

Used Tools & Technologies

Not specified

Required Skills & Competences ?

Security @ 3 Docker @ 2 Ruby @ 2 Leadership @ 3 MongoDB @ 2 Microservices @ 3 Ethereum @ 3

Details

Ready to be pushed beyond what you think you’re capable of?

At Coinbase, our mission is to increase economic freedom in the world. It’s a massive, ambitious opportunity that demands the best of us, every day, as we build the emerging onchain platform — and with it, the future global financial system.

To achieve our mission, Coinbase is seeking backend engineers to help build the next generation of crypto-forward products and features. You'll work on large-scale, highly complex technical problems that bridge web-scale application constraints with blockchain technology. Teams operate real-time applications with high frequency, low latency updates and manage secure, dockerized infrastructure running in the cloud. The Platform Product Group builds trusted, scalable, and compliant foundations used across multiple Coinbase products. This role will join pods within Identity, FinHub and Payments.

Note: While many roles at Coinbase are remote-first, they are not remote-only. In-person participation is required throughout the year; team and company-wide offsites are held multiple times annually and attendance is expected.

Responsibilities

  • Build new services to meet critical product and business needs using Golang.
  • Design scalable systems to solve novel problems using modern cloud technology and industry best practices.
  • Work with engineers, designers, product managers and senior leadership to turn product and technical vision into a quarterly roadmap.
  • Write high-quality, well-tested code to meet customer needs.
  • Operate and maintain dockerized infrastructure and real-time, low-latency applications.

Requirements

  • At least 2+ years of experience in software engineering.
  • Experience designing, building, scaling and maintaining production services and composing a service-oriented architecture.
  • Ability to write high-quality, well-tested code.
  • Passion for building an open financial system and familiarity with blockchain/crypto concepts is valued.

Nice to Haves

  • Experience with rapid company growth (startup -> mid-size).
  • Experience with blockchains (e.g., Bitcoin, Ethereum) and onchain activity (interacting with Ethereum addresses, ENS, dApps).
  • Experience decomposing a large monolith into microservices.
  • Familiarity with Golang, Ruby, Docker, Sinatra, Rails, Postgres, MongoDB, or Redshift.
  • Experience building financial, high-reliability, or security-sensitive systems.

Compensation and Logistics

  • Job #: GPBE04US
  • Location: Remote-first role; in-person participation required periodically.
  • Pay Range: 149,500—149,500 CAD (target annual salary). Full-time offers also include bonus eligibility, equity eligibility, and benefits (medical, dental, vision).
  • Note: Candidates may submit a maximum of four applications within any 30-day period.

Benefits

  • Extended Health Care (coordinates with provincial coverage)
  • Dental Care
  • Vision Care
  • Virtual health care (Consult+)
  • Life & Accident Insurance
  • Disability Coverage
  • Employee Stock Purchase Plan (ESPP)
  • Wellness stipend, mobile/internet reimbursement, connections stipend
  • Learning & development allowance
  • Employee assistance program
  • Travel medical policy - global traveler
  • Fertility benefits
  • Generous time off/leave policy

Additional

  • Answers to crypto-related questions may be used to evaluate onchain experience.
  • AI Disclosure: Coinbase pilots AI tools for initial screening interviews and interview intelligence; humans review recordings/transcripts. Reasonable accommodations available for disabilities.